K. D. LANG

Watershed

2008-02-26

K.D. Lang's latest release Watershed is a mix of different genres. Lang moves between the genres flawlessly, whether it be the bossa nova rhythms of "Upstream," the jazzy impression of "Sunday," or the folk like feel of "Jealous Dog," Lang dips into her vast experience in working with different producers and creates a sound all her own. In addition to writing, singing, and playing multiple instruments, Lang also produced Watershed by herself. "Coming Home" has an upbeat tone while "Je Fais La Planche" has a dreamy feel to it. --Jerrod
